Part of our vines is equipped with anti-hail nets
Hail poses a significant risk to vines. In just a few minutes, a downpour can damage grapes and cause a significant loss of the current year’s harvest. But the consequences don’t stop there: weakened vines can sometimes take several years to regain their full production potential.
We have chosen to equip some of our vineyards with anti-hail nets, prioritizing young vines, which are more sensitive to climatic hazards. Protected in this way, they can root and grow safely, ensuring their vigor and future production potential.
These nets provide an effective physical barrier against climatic hazards and help secure the harvest and guarantee the quality of the wines we offer you, year after year.

An investment for the future
Thanks to this protection, we can preserve our vines, stabilize our production, and continue to offer you wines that are true to our terroir. This investment is part of our commitment to combining tradition and innovation in the service of the vine.
The installation of these nets was made possible thanks to the financial support of the European Agricultural Fund for Rural Development (EAFRD), the Auvergne Rhône-Alpes Region, with the participation of the Department of Savoie, through Mechanism 203: Investments in agricultural holdings.
